WebBy 1948 Tetley was dancing in New York City Opera productions and he began to move in other directions. He appeared in the world premiere of Menotti's opera Amahl and the Night Visitors on NBC television in 1951. In 1955 he toured with John Butler's American Dance Theater. Glen Tetley (February 3, 1926 – January 26, 2007) was an American ballet and modern dancer as well as a choreographer who mixed ballet and modern dance to create a new way of looking at dance, and is best known for his piece Pierrot Lunaire. http://www.classical.net/music/comp.lst/articles/torke/tetley.php
